dragmap_meth (dragmap_meth.py)

Alignment of BS-Seq reads using dragmap.

Intro

This works for single-end reads and for paired-end reads from the directional protocol (most common).

QuickStart

The commands:

python dragmap-meth.py buildhashtable -r ref.fa -o ref/
python  dragmap-meth.py dragmap -ht ref/ -r1 t_R1.fastq.gz -r2 t_R2.fastq.gz |samtools view -bS - -o dragmap-meth.bam

will create dragmap-meth.bam. To align single end-reads, specify only 1 file: -r1 some_read.fastq.gz
